In Lutsk Kiev Patriarchate is set to grab the temple of XII century
On June 18, 2017, a group of priests of the Volyn eparchy of the UOC-KP headed by Metropolitan Mikhail (Zinkevich) held a demonstrative worship service on the territory of archaeological excavations – ancient ruins of the architectural monument of national importance, the oldest stone building in Lutsk: the Orthodox church of St. John the Theologian. This is reported by Волынь24.

The destroyed relic is a unique structure that is located on the territory of the medieval castle of Prince Lubart in the Old Town. Little liturgical services are held in the temple covered by the dome permanently, for example, on May 21, 2017, on the feast day of the Apostle John the Theologian, the clergy of the Volyn eparchy of the UOC held a public prayer here. From time to time, upon the agreements with the leadership of the historical and cultural reserve, canonical Liturgy services were also held here. Representatives of other faiths could enjoy free entrance to the temple coordinating their actions.

The temple of the Apostle John the Theologian is a partially preserved structure of the ancient stone structure of the city of Lutsk, its first temple, dated 1175-1180. The church used to be very high, its architectural design is unique, therefore, this temple played a very important role in the political and secular life of Volyn region.
